Immersion in Mauritian nature
Nestled in the heart of Chamarel, the Ebony Forest is a sanctuary home to some endangered species. Your guided walking tour begins with a stop at the observation post, which provides a view of the bird nurseries.
At the end of the tour, you will plant a young plant or its seeds. The excursion continues further south to "Kaz'alala," which historically was part of an old sugar mill, for a traditional Mauritian lunch.
Then visit the World of Seashells, a museum in Mauritius housing the largest collection of shells from the African continent.
Upon leaving the museum, the next visit will be to a recycling factory in Bel Ombre.

Your Destinations —
Your Destination
It seems hard to imagine, but under Dubai’s glittering skyscrapers and monumental glamour is a history dating back to 1833, when the area around Dubai Creek was settled on by the Bani Yas tribe. Now home to stylish beaches, grand hotels, and lavish shopping malls, Dubai is the ultimate place for a luxurious and elaborate sun-soaked getaway.
To get a taste for Dubai life before its rapid modern expansion, wander the maze of streets in the Al Bastakiya quarter, taking in sights such as original Arab architecture and the Bastakiya Museum. Afterwards, immerse yourself in the chic surroundings of modern downtown Dubai - experience the high life at the top of the immense 830m-tall Burj Khalifa, or discover a shopping experience like no other at the Mall of Dubai, which also houses a theme park, aquarium, and a genuine Diplodocus fossil.
At the end of the day, where better to relax than on one of Dubai’s stunning beaches? Jumeirah Beach Park is the most popular, where you can laze under palm trees and gaze at the stunning skyline of the city. Surrounded by so many exhilarating sights, you’ll never want to leave!
Mauritius
Increasingly popular as a choice for those in search of a romantic honeymoon destination or a once-in-a-lifetime holiday, Mauritius, an island that is famed for its crystal-clear waters, unspoiled beaches and magnificent resorts is a simply spectacular real-world paradise.
Although its mesmerising coastline often lies as the biggest draw for tourists, the delights of Mauritius do not simply end there. From touring the stylish shops and enjoying a stroll up to Signal Mountain alongside locals in Port Louis, to unearthing treasures at the Botanical Gardens in the former fishing village of Grand Baie, Mauritius boasts no end of friendly, authentic towns. In addition, treasures such as the Black River Gorges National Park allow guests to get to grips with the island's verdant canopies, dense forests and picturesque hiking trails - many of which promise breathtaking viewpoints along the way.
Whether you're hoping to top up your tan with a cocktail in hand in one of the many luxurious hotels, or are interested in experiencing thrilling holiday highlights such as rock climbing, mountain biking and river trekking, Mauritius is a destination that's sure to deliver.
